The house has two bedrooms and sleeps four people.
You’ll find everything you need to be comfortable during your stay, including a well-equipped kitchen, bathrooms, hot water, and electric. But this house is off-grid, and solar runs everything. So don’t expect to find a television or microwave, and Wi-Fi is spotty. This is the place to relax with a good book.
If you really want to go all out, make sure you rent this house for at least four nights.
When you do during the winter time, you can have access to their wood fired hot tub outside. You’ll be in the best spot to take in the gorgeous aurora borealis -- and stay warm and cozy to boot.
A night at this gorgeous house starts at $258 in the winter.
